Bam Margera: Brad Pitt Texted Me After Ryan Dunn's Death


Bam Margera isn't afraid to share his grief with the world.
In a searingly honest and emotional new interview, the Jackass star opens up about last week's drunk driving death of his friend Ryan Dunn -- and how superstars, including Brad Pitt, have reached out.

"I think it's rad that, you know, people I talk to rarely, you know, can take the time to text me," Margera told E! Newsof condolence wishes from Pitt, 47, and others. (Pitt played himself in a 2002 Jackass sketch.)
 
"He was my best f--king friend in the world. It's been five days now and I can't stop crying man," Margera said of Dunn, who was just 34 when he crashed his Porsche in rural Pennsylvania last Monday, instantly killing him and passenger.
Dunn's blood-alcohol level was a staggering .196, and he was driving over 140 miles an hour.
"I just don't think it should've been him," added Margera, who was in Arizona when his brother gave him the heartbreaking news over the phone.
"It was pretty much the worst news I've ever heard in my life."
Eerily, Margera and Dunn were involved in a non-fatal crash in the same area years ago, he says. "He flipped me in a car eight times at the same exact spot in 1996. Thank God I had my seat belt on, because Chris Raab put one on me, but my brother didn't have one on. He flew 40 feet. Thank God he's alive. But like, Dunn was always a maniac at driving."
The last text Margera got from his buddy? "Stopping for a beer, be there when I can.”

Autopsy Confirms: Ryan Dunn Was Drunk


After much speculation, it has been confirmed that Ryan Dunn was intoxicated when he drove his Porsche off of a Pennsylvania road at 130 MPH Monday morning, killing himself and his passenger, Zachary Hartwell.

After the autopsy and toxicology reports were conducted, it was concluded that Dunn had the legal alcohol limit nearly doubled. His blood alcohol level was .196 while the legal limit in Pennsylvania is .08, according to 
TMZ.

Dunn reportedly consumed at least three beers and a number of shots -- one round of drinks which he documented in a photo he posted to his Tumblr account just hours before his death.


But according to West Goshen Police Chief Michael Carroll, "No other substances were found in his blood other than the alcohol."

Both Dunn and Hartwell were killed instantly by blunt force head trauma upon impact, before their vehicle burst into flames.

"I've never seen a car destroyed in an automobile accident the way this car was even before it caught on fire," Carroll said previously. "The automobile actually came apart. It was unbelievable and I've been on a lot of fatal accident scenes. This is by far the worse I've seen."

Dunn's colleagues and friends, including Bam Margera, Johnny Knoxville and Steve-O, have been showing their love for the fallen jokester and stunt man, remembering the kind and comedic member of the 'Jackass' family.

R.I.P. To Jackass' Ryan Dunn



RIP Ryan Dunn. The Jackass Star was the driver in this mornings fatal car crash. According to police Dunn’s car was “fully engulfed in flames” when officials arrived to the scene. The West Goshen Township Police Department officers found Dunn’s 2007 Porsche 911 GT3 “off the road into the woods”

Both Dunn and the passenger died as a result to their injuries sustained in the accident. Cops have not yet released information on the passenger yet, but they will once they can positively identify the body. Cops believe that “speed may have been a contributing factor to the accident.” Hours before the crash Dunn did tweet a photo of himself drinking with friends hours before the accident.

Both cast-mates Johnny Knoxville and Steve-O tweeted expressing their feelings about heir loss. Steve-O tweeted saying “I don’t know what to say, except I love Ryan Dunn, I’m really going to Miss him.” Knoxville tweeted saying “Today I lost my brother Ryan Dunn. My heart goes out to his family and his beloved Angie. RIP Ryan, I love you buddy.”

After a few kind words Roger Ebert had harsh words to say about the incident, he tweeted “ Friends don’t let Jackasses drink and drive” as harsh as those words are...it is the sad truth, and not only did Ryan lose his life but he took somebody else’s as well.
